Professional Services ERP Pricing Comparison for Utilization, Billing, and Growth Planning
For professional services firms, ERP selection is rarely just a software purchase. It is a decision about delivery economics, resource utilization, billing accuracy, margin visibility, and the operating model needed to scale. Firms evaluating Odoo against other professional services ERP and PSA platforms typically need more than a feature checklist. They need a pricing and total cost framework that reflects how services businesses actually run: project-based work, time and expense capture, milestone or retainer billing, staffing variability, subcontractor management, and multi-entity growth.
This comparison takes a platform-selection view rather than a vendor-marketing view. Odoo is assessed against common professional services ERP alternatives such as NetSuite, Microsoft Dynamics 365, Acumatica, ERPNext, and PSA-centric tools that may cover utilization and billing but require additional finance systems. The goal is to help leadership teams understand where Odoo fits best, where alternatives may be stronger, and how pricing decisions affect long-term operational flexibility.
Why pricing comparison matters more in professional services
In product-centric businesses, ERP pricing is often evaluated against inventory, procurement, and manufacturing complexity. In professional services, the economics are different. The software must support billable time capture, project accounting, revenue recognition logic, utilization reporting, forecasting, and client invoicing without creating administrative drag. A lower subscription price can still produce a higher total cost of ownership if the platform requires multiple add-ons, disconnected reporting, or heavy manual workarounds for billing and resource planning.
| Evaluation area | Odoo | Higher-end cloud ERP alternatives | PSA-only or lightweight alternatives |
|---|---|---|---|
| Licensing model | Modular app-based pricing with flexibility by function | Typically higher per-user and module-based enterprise pricing | Often lower entry pricing but narrower ERP scope |
| Professional services coverage | Strong project, timesheet, invoicing, CRM, accounting integration | Broad financial and services capabilities with deeper enterprise controls | Good utilization and billing focus, often weaker finance depth |
| Customization approach | Highly adaptable with broad configuration and extension options | Powerful but often more structured and partner-dependent | Usually faster to start but can hit process limits sooner |
| Deployment flexibility | Online, Odoo.sh, or on-premise depending on edition and strategy | Usually cloud-first, with less hosting flexibility | Mostly SaaS with limited infrastructure control |
| Typical TCO pattern | Moderate subscription with variable implementation based on scope | Higher subscription and implementation cost, stronger enterprise governance | Lower initial cost but possible stack expansion over time |
Pricing model comparison: subscription cost versus operating cost
Odoo is often attractive to professional services firms because its pricing structure can be more flexible than many enterprise ERP competitors. Organizations can start with core applications such as CRM, Sales, Project, Timesheets, Accounting, Expenses, Helpdesk, and Invoicing, then expand into HR, marketing automation, field service, or subscription management as the business matures. This modularity can align well with firms that want to phase transformation rather than fund a large all-at-once rollout.
By contrast, platforms such as NetSuite, Dynamics 365, or Acumatica may deliver stronger enterprise financial controls, broader native governance, or more mature multi-entity structures out of the box, but often at a higher recurring software cost and with more implementation overhead. PSA-focused tools may appear less expensive initially, especially for utilization and project billing, yet many firms later discover they still need separate accounting, reporting, or integration layers. That can shift cost from licensing into administration, reconciliation, and data fragmentation.
| Cost dimension | Odoo profile | Alternative ERP profile | Executive implication |
|---|---|---|---|
| Initial software spend | Usually lower to moderate depending on apps and users | Moderate to high for enterprise cloud ERP | Odoo can reduce entry cost for growing firms |
| Implementation services | Moderate, but rises with custom billing, approvals, and reporting | Often high due to broader enterprise design requirements | Scope discipline matters more than license price |
| Customization cost | Can be efficient when requirements fit Odoo framework | Can be expensive but sometimes more governed | Need to distinguish configuration from code-heavy tailoring |
| Integration cost | Moderate if consolidating onto one platform | Can be high in multi-vendor enterprise stacks | Best savings come from reducing system sprawl |
| Ongoing administration | Manageable for midmarket teams with the right design | Often requires more specialized admin resources | Internal support model should be priced into TCO |
| Upgrade and change cost | Depends on customization discipline and hosting model | Depends on vendor roadmap and partner model | Long-term cost is driven by architecture choices early on |
Total cost of ownership: what services firms often underestimate
A realistic professional services ERP comparison should include five-year TCO, not just year-one subscription fees. For services organizations, the biggest hidden costs usually come from fragmented workflows. If consultants track time in one tool, project managers forecast in another, finance invoices in a third, and executives rely on spreadsheet-based margin reporting, the business pays for that fragmentation every month through delayed billing, lower utilization visibility, and slower decision-making.
Odoo can lower TCO when a firm wants to unify CRM, project delivery, timesheets, expenses, invoicing, and accounting on a single platform. That reduces duplicate data entry and improves operational reporting. However, TCO rises if the implementation is over-customized or if the organization tries to force highly specialized enterprise processes without a clear design standard. Higher-end ERP alternatives may cost more upfront but can be justified for firms with complex revenue recognition, global entities, advanced compliance requirements, or sophisticated service line governance.
Implementation complexity comparison
Implementation complexity in professional services ERP is driven less by industry and more by operating model. A 150-person consulting firm with multiple billing methods, regional entities, subcontractor workflows, and utilization targets may be more complex than a larger but standardized organization. Odoo implementations are typically efficient when the firm can align around standard project templates, consistent timesheet policies, clear approval flows, and a rational chart of accounts. Complexity increases when each practice area wants unique billing logic, bespoke reporting, or separate delivery processes.
Compared with enterprise alternatives, Odoo often offers a faster path to value for midmarket firms that want integrated operations without a long transformation timeline. NetSuite or Dynamics 365 may be preferable when the organization already has mature finance governance, formal PMO structures, and a need for deeper enterprise controls from day one. PSA-only tools can deploy quickly for time and billing, but implementation complexity may simply be deferred into later integrations with accounting, payroll, CRM, or analytics platforms.
Scalability for utilization, billing, and growth planning
Scalability should be evaluated in three layers: transaction scale, organizational scale, and process scale. Odoo generally scales well for growing professional services firms that need to add users, service lines, legal entities, and automation over time. It is particularly well suited to firms moving from disconnected tools into a more integrated operating platform. The key question is not whether the system can add users, but whether it can support more complex planning, billing, and reporting without becoming administratively heavy.
Alternative enterprise ERP platforms may offer stronger native support for large multi-entity structures, advanced consolidations, or highly formalized governance models. That matters for firms pursuing acquisitions, international expansion, or strict audit and compliance requirements. Odoo remains compelling when growth depends on agility, process adaptability, and cost control rather than enterprise standardization at all costs.
| Business scenario | Odoo fit | Alternative fit | Recommendation lens |
|---|---|---|---|
| 20 to 80 person agency or consultancy replacing spreadsheets and point tools | High | Moderate | Odoo often provides strong value through consolidation and lower TCO |
| 100 to 300 person services firm needing project accounting and multi-team visibility | High | High | Decision depends on finance complexity and governance requirements |
| Multi-entity international consulting group with advanced compliance needs | Moderate to high depending on design | High | Enterprise alternatives may be stronger if controls outweigh flexibility |
| PSA-heavy firm wanting fast utilization and billing improvement only | Moderate to high | High for PSA tools | Choose based on whether finance should remain separate or be unified |
| Acquisitive services business planning platform standardization | High if architecture is governed well | High | Assess long-term integration and post-merger operating model |
Customization and integration comparison
Professional services firms often need ERP flexibility because billing models vary widely. Fixed fee, time and materials, milestone billing, retainers, prepaid hours, managed services, and hybrid contracts can coexist in the same organization. Odoo is attractive in this context because it supports meaningful process adaptation without always requiring a separate PSA stack. It also allows firms to connect front-office and back-office workflows more directly, which is valuable when sales commitments need to flow into delivery and invoicing.
That said, customization should be governed carefully. The best Odoo outcomes usually come from configuring standard workflows first, then extending only where the business case is clear. Enterprise alternatives may provide more formal extensibility frameworks and stronger controls for large IT environments. PSA-centric tools may integrate well with CRM or accounting, but the integration burden can grow as the firm adds forecasting, HR, payroll, document management, or BI requirements.
- Choose Odoo when the business wants one platform for CRM, project delivery, time capture, billing, and accounting with room to adapt workflows.
- Choose a higher-end enterprise ERP when multi-entity governance, advanced compliance, or formal finance controls are the primary selection drivers.
- Choose a PSA-first alternative when the immediate objective is narrow utilization and billing optimization and the organization accepts a multi-system architecture.
Deployment comparison: cloud, managed platform, or infrastructure control
Deployment strategy affects both cost and operating risk. Odoo offers meaningful flexibility through online deployment, Odoo.sh, and on-premise or infrastructure-controlled models depending on edition and implementation strategy. This is relevant for professional services firms with specific data residency, integration, security, or DevOps preferences. Organizations that want a managed cloud experience with moderate flexibility often find Odoo.sh attractive, while firms needing deeper control over integrations or infrastructure may prefer self-managed hosting.
Many competing cloud ERP platforms are more prescriptive in deployment. That can simplify administration but reduce architectural flexibility. For some firms, that is a benefit. For others, especially those with legacy systems, custom client portals, or specialized data handling requirements, deployment rigidity can create downstream constraints. The right choice depends on whether the organization values standardization over hosting control.
Migration considerations for professional services firms
Migration into Odoo or any alternative ERP should be planned around operational continuity, not just data transfer. Services firms need to preserve active projects, open invoices, client contract terms, employee utilization history, and reporting baselines. The most common migration challenge is not master data quality alone, but inconsistent definitions of billable time, project stages, revenue categories, and resource roles across legacy tools.
A practical migration approach usually includes process rationalization before data migration, phased rollout by function or entity, and clear decisions about historical data depth. Firms moving from QuickBooks plus spreadsheets, PSA tools plus accounting software, or legacy on-premise ERP often benefit from using the migration as an opportunity to standardize billing rules and utilization reporting. This is where an implementation partner adds value beyond technical deployment.
Which businesses should choose Odoo
Odoo is a strong fit for professional services organizations that want to unify sales, delivery, billing, and finance on a flexible platform without immediately stepping into the cost structure of a heavier enterprise ERP. It is especially suitable for consulting firms, agencies, IT services providers, engineering services firms, and project-based organizations that need better visibility into utilization, project profitability, and invoice readiness. It also fits businesses that expect process evolution and want a platform that can expand with them.
Which businesses may prefer the alternative
An alternative may be preferable when the organization has highly complex global finance requirements, advanced compliance obligations, mature enterprise architecture standards, or a strong preference for a more prescriptive SaaS operating model. Firms that only need PSA functionality and already have a strategic finance platform may also prefer a specialized tool rather than consolidating onto Odoo. The decision should reflect operating model maturity, not just software preference.
Executive decision guidance
Executives should evaluate professional services ERP pricing in terms of business outcomes: faster billing cycles, improved utilization visibility, lower administrative effort, better project margin control, and stronger growth planning. Odoo is often the right choice when the business needs integrated operational control with pricing flexibility and deployment options. Alternatives may be stronger when enterprise governance, global complexity, or specialized PSA depth outweigh the benefits of platform consolidation. The most effective selection process compares not only subscription fees, but also implementation effort, architecture simplicity, reporting quality, and the cost of future change.
